Wheel Workshops:
These are personal workshops with our potters where we teach participants how to throw pottery and guide an interactive experience. Guests get the chance to create their very own artisan souvenir which we finish and ship to them. Workshops are available twice a day and are assigned to our master potters on a rotating basis.
